Plain Rotisserie Chicken with Mashed Potatoes and Green Beans

A straightforward, comforting plate built around store-bought rotisserie chicken, fluffy mashed potatoes, and tender steamed green beans. Everything is kept simple and clean so you can focus on what matters: reading labels carefully and serving a safe, satisfying meal. The chicken is pulled into plain pieces, the potatoes are whipped smooth with a little fat and salt, and the beans get a light seasoning. No fuss, no hidden ingredients, just honest food done right.

Ingredients

  • 1 whole (about 2 lb) Store-bought rotisserie chicken, check label carefully for allergens, skin removed if desired (read the ingredient label to confirm it contains only chicken, salt, and any safe spices for your household)
  • 2 lb Russet potatoes, peeled and cut into 1-inch chunks
  • 4 tbsp Unsalted butter or neutral oil (use butter if safe, otherwise canola or avocado oil)
  • ½ cup Whole milk or safe milk substitute, warmed (use dairy milk if safe, otherwise oat, rice, or soy milk)
  • to taste Fine sea salt
  • 1 lb Fresh green beans, ends trimmed

Instructions

  1. Fill a large pot with cold water and add 2 lb russet potatoes, peeled and cut into 1-inch chunks. Add a generous pinch of fine sea salt. Bring to a boil over high heat, then reduce to medium and simmer until the potatoes are completely tender when pierced with a fork, about 15 minutes.
  2. While the potatoes are simmering, fill a medium saucepan with about 1 inch of water and bring to a boil. Place 1 lb fresh green beans, ends trimmed, in a steamer basket or insert. Set the basket over the boiling water, cover tightly, and steam until the beans are tender but still have a little snap, about 6 to 8 minutes.
  3. While the beans are steaming, pull the meat from 1 whole (about 2 lb / 900 g) store-bought rotisserie chicken. Discard the skin if you prefer, or leave it on. Tear or slice the meat into plain, bite-sized pieces and set aside on a clean plate. Keep warm by covering loosely with foil if needed.
  4. Warm ½ cup (120 ml) whole milk or safe milk substitute in the microwave or in a small saucepan until just steaming, about 1 minute.
  5. When the potatoes are tender, drain them in a colander and return them to the hot pot. Add 4 tbsp (60 g or 60 ml) unsalted butter or neutral oil and the warmed milk. Mash with a potato masher or fork until smooth and fluffy. Taste and season generously with fine sea salt until it tastes right to you.
  6. Remove the steamed green beans from the heat. Season lightly with fine sea salt to taste.
  7. Divide the mashed potatoes, pulled chicken, and green beans among four plates. Serve immediately.
